Measurement of the temperature of rubidium atoms in a magneto-optical trap
Abstract
We have performed measurements which can be used to determine the temperature of rubidium atoms in a magneto-optical trap. The expansion of the atomic cloud after switching off the current through the anti-Helmholtz coils was recorded with a CCD camera. The analysis of the measurement revealed that the cloud of atoms in optical molasses expanded at a velocity of 4 cm/s.
